
Catherine Towne’s practice focuses on commercial litigation. Catherine has experience in a wide array of commercial litigation matters, representing clients in disputes involving contracts, business torts, and other complex business controversies in state and federal courts. She handles all phases of litigation, from early case assessment and pleadings through discovery, motion practice, trial preparation and appeals.
Consistent with the firm’s founding philosophy, Catherine focuses on resolving disputes efficiently through realistic early assessment, targeted discovery, and dispositive motion practice, with the goal of achieving her clients’ business objectives cost-effectively.
